Could indeed be condensation, don't know ASP, but with high humidity and the aircon blowing it could dampen the walls.
Did you notice it all along the plane or just where you were seated?
The latter might be a case of a piece of insulation missing/misaligned between the cabin wall and aircraft skin. In that case it's again likely to be condensation
